The concept of Ford’s lane keeping sys tem includes two variants: The driver can select a warning function and a lane keeping function in case the vehicle leaves its current lane, known as lane keeping alert, ❶, and lane keeping aid, ❷, respectively. Pedestrians are among the most vulnerable road users. Speed of vehicles is considered as one of the major causes of danger for pedestrians crossing the street. Therefore, it is of utmost importance to devise suitable solutions to reduce speed of vehicles. One of these solutions is installation of Pedestrian Refuge Islands (PRI) in very wide midblocks. Dynamic segmentation is a method that facilitates the small areas along a line feature to be referenced without actually breaking the line into pieces. Intelligent Driver Model (IDM) is a well-known microscopic model of traffic flow within the traffic engineering societies. While it is a powerful technique for modeling traffic flows, the Intelligent Driver Model lacks the potential of accommodating the notion of drivers’ heterogeneous behavior whenever they are on roads.
